Pluto's Satellite System
This illustration shows the relative orbits of Pluto's moons: Charon, Nix, P4, and Hydra. The orbits are nearly circular and tilted to our line of sight, so they appear elongated. CreditsNASA, ESA, and A. Feild (STScI)
